About A. M. Bryant
A. M. Bryant is a scholar working on Agronomy and Crop Science, Genetics, Ecology, Evolution, Behavior and Systematics, General Agricultural and Biological Sciences and Plant Science, having authored 64 papers that have together received 1.1k indexed citations. Recurring topics across this work include Ruminant Nutrition and Digestive Physiology (43 papers), Genetic and phenotypic traits in livestock (36 papers), Reproductive Physiology in Livestock (20 papers), Agriculture, Soil, Plant Science (5 papers), Milk Quality and Mastitis in Dairy Cows (4 papers), Agricultural Economics and Policy (4 papers), Agriculture Sustainability and Environmental Impact (3 papers) and Pasture and Agricultural Systems (3 papers). The work is most often cited by research in Agronomy and Crop Science (877 citations), Forestry (85 citations), Animal Science and Zoology (197 citations), Process Chemistry and Technology (43 citations) and Small Animals (105 citations). A. M. Bryant has collaborated with scholars based in New Zealand, Fiji and Australia. Frequent co-authors include R. A. Leng, Robin Murray, K.A. Macdonald, J.R. Roche, T.R. Mackle, J.W. Penno, M.J. Auldist, C. R. Parr, G. W. Sheath and GL Rogers. Their work appears in journals such as New Zealand Journal of Agricultural Research, Journal of Dairy Science, British Journal Of Nutrition, Journal of Animal Science and Animal Science.
